Join politics for better Nigeria, Ebonyi commissioner tells women

The Commissioner for Human Capital Development and Monitoring in Ebonyi State, Ann Aligwe has tasked women to come out and participate in active politics to end the present economic hardship facing the country.

In the same vein, the team leader of Better Health for Women, Children and Internally Displaced Persons (BERWO) Dr. Nkechinyere Echiegu reiterated that Ebonyi created 28 years ago has come to light in addressing the challenges facing women and the girl child.

Echiegu stated include the rights of women, rape and violence including gender equality

The duo spoke in a separate interview with Tribune Newspaper during the celebration of Nigeria 68th anniversary and 28 creation of Ebonyi State.

The event celebrated in a low-key was held at the office of the governor, Francis Nwifuru at centenary city Abakaliki, the state capital.

According to Aligwe, women have the quality of good leadership that will return peace and economic development in the country.

“But they are very afraid to compete with the men in the field of politics today and this is why I’m using the opportunity to urge my fellow women to come out and be positive in this democratic dispensation.

“The men cannot do it alone without us (women) so everyone is needed for the growth of our country. I encourage women to always have respect for their husbands despite the position they are occupying like the wife of our Governor Chief Mary-Maudaline Uzoamaka Nwifuru,” Aligwe said.

Also, the team leader of BERWO who further called on Ebonyi women to report incident of violence against the girl child to the office of the governor’s wife, assured that the office is charged with the responsibilities of protecting the rights of women and girl child.

Her words: “Ebonyi was released from the pit to palace since it creation 28 years ago by late General Sani Abacha and that is why we stand here today to celebrate not only as a state but women in continual progress of our achievements in the areas of violence against women.

“Today we have positioned and recorded tremendous progress in addressing these rights of women and the girl child in Ebonyi including rape and gender based violence.

“And we are still doing more and I what to use this opportunity also to call not only the women but everyone to feel free and report any case of gender violence against the girl child or women to the office of her Excellency.”

She, however, commended Governor Nwifuru for appointing more women in his administration which according to them, has brought numerous of achievements including peace in the state since its creation.

“When we started politics as women, it was next to nothing but with time, we kept growing but in the last one year, I can categorically state that it is awesome.

“If care is not taking, a woman can become the next governor of the state. Is not a threat, is something I know may happen one day.

“And I thanked the governor of this state he so gender friendly, he gives women the opportunity to be themselves and use their potentials and behind every successful man is a very lovely wife that respect her husband so much.

“We thank him so much for all the opportunities he is giving to us and we promise him that we will never disappoint him because all the places women are heading, you can see they are all doing well. Women participation in politics in this era is 100 per cent.

“I encourage every woman shying away from politics to cue in so far you can run your home. Give it a trial to avoid wrong person taking over,” Echiegu said.
